Protection from electric shock
Do not expose the fixture to rain or moisture. Disconnect the fixture from AC power before carrying out any
installation or maintenance work and when the fixture is not in use.
Ensure that the fixture is electrically connected to ground (earth).
Use only a source of AC power that complies with local building and electrical codes and has both overload and ground-fault (earth-fault) protection.
Socket outlets or external power switches used to supply the fixture with power must be located near the fixture and easily accessible so that the fixture can easily be disconnected from power.
Replace defective fuses with ones of the specified type and rating only.
Isolate the fixture from power immediately if the power plug or any seal, cover, cable, or other component is damaged, defective, deformed, wet or showing signs of overheating. Do not reapply power until repairs have been completed.
Before using the fixture, check that all power distribution equipment and cables are in perfect condition and rated for the electrical requirements of all connected devices.
Use only Neutrik PowerCon cable connectors to connect to power sockets.
Do not connect devices to power in a chain that will exceed the electrical ratings of any cable or connector used in the chain.

Protection from burns and fire
Do not operate the fixture if the ambient temperature (T exceeds 40° C (104° F).
The surface of the product casing can reach up to 100° C (212° F) during operation. Avoid contact by persons and materials. Allow the fixture to cool for at least 10 minutes before handling.
Keep flammable materials well away from the fixture. Keep all combustible materials (e.g. fabric, wood, paper) at least 0.2 m (8 in.) away from the fixture head.

Lamp safety
Install only a lamp that is approved by Martin™ for use in the product.
Prolonged exposure to an unshielded discharge lamp can cause eye and skin burns. Do not look at an exposed lamp while it is lit. Do not operate the fixture with missing or damaged covers, shields, lenses, ultraviolet screens or any optical component.
A hot discharge lamp is under pressure and can explode without warning. Allow the fixture to cool for at least 1 hour before handling a lamp and protect yourself with safety glasses and gloves.
Replace the lamp immediately if it becomes visually deformed, damaged or in any way defective.
Monitor hours of lamp use. Replace the lamp before or when it reaches its average lifetime as specified in this manual or by the lamp manufacturer or if you notice a fall in light output. If you exceed the average lamp lifetime, the lamp may explode and damage the fixture.
If the quartz envelope of a discharge lamp is broken, the lamp releases a small quantity of mercury and other toxic gases. If a discharge lamp explodes in a confined area, evacuate the area and ventilate it thoroughly for 30 minutes. Wear nitrile gloves when handling a broken discharge lamp. Do not use a vacuum cleaner to remove pieces of a broken lamp. Treat broken or used discharge lamps as hazardous waste: put them in a plastic bag and send to a specialist for disposal.

Introduction
The RUSH™ MH 7 Hybrid is a powerful fixture with a high-intensity beam from a Philips MSD Platinum 11R 250W short-arc discharge lamp. Designed to be versatile, the RUSH™ MH 7 Hybrid gives you the flexibility of Beam, Spot and Wash functionality. Its moving head is packed with motorized focus and 1:6 zoom, smooth full-range dimming, a strobing shutter and pulse effects, 12 static gobos, 8 user-replaceable rotating gobos, 13 color filters, 2 rotating prisms and a frost filter. It provides 540° of pan and 250° of tilt. The short-arc source and multiple effects make it ideal for live shows, TV events, stage, concerts, and nightclubs.
The RUSH MH 7 Hybrid can be controlled using any DMX-compliant controller. It is supplied with a 1.5 m (5 ft.) power cable ready for a local power plug (not included) and two mounting brackets for attachment of suitable, user­supplied rigging clamps.
Before using the product for the first time
1. Read ‘Safety information’ on page 4 before installing, operating or servicing the fixture.
2. Unpack and ensure that there is no transportation damage before using the fixture. Do not attempt to operate a damaged fixture.
3. If the fixture is not going to be hard-wired to a mains supply, install a local power plug (not supplied) on the end of the supplied power cable.
4. Ensure that the voltage and frequency of the power supply match the power requirements of the fixture.
5. Check the support pages on the Martin Professional website at www.martin.com for the most recent user documentation and technical information about the fixture. Martin™ user manual revisions are identified by the revision letter at the bottom of the inside cover.
Note that whenever AC power is applied to the fixture, it will reset all effects and functions to their home positions. Be prepared for the fixture head to move. A reset usually takes around 50 seconds.
Maximizing lamp life
To obtain maximum output over the lifetime of the fixture’s lamp:
Each time you power the lamp on, allow it to warm up for at least 5 minutes before you power it off.
Before shutting down power completely, power the lamp off but leave power applied to the fixture for a few minutes so that cooling fans can prevent any momentary lamp temperature increase caused by heat from surrounding components.

Mounting the fixture on a truss
The fixture can be clamped to a truss or similar rigging structure in any orientation. When installing the fixture hanging vertically down, you can use an open-type clamp such as a G-clamp. When installing in any other orientation, you must use a closed-type rigging clamp such as half­coupler clamp (see illustration on right) that completely encircles the truss chord.
To clamp the fixture to a truss:
1. Check that the rigging structure can support at least 10 times the weight of all fixtures and equipment to be installed on it.
2. Block access under the work area.
RUSH™ MH 7 Hybrid User Manual 11
Page 12
3. The fixture is supplied with two omega-type brackets to which rigging clamps can be attached. Check that the rigging clamps are undamaged and approved for the fixture’s weight. Bolt a rigging clamp securely to each bracket. The bolts used must be M12, grade 8.8 steel minimum, and fastened with self-locking nuts.
4. Fasten the omega brackets to the base of the fixture using the brackets’ quarter-turn fasteners. Turn quarter­turn fasteners a full 90° to lock them (see illustration on right).
5. Working from a stable platform, hang the fixture on the truss and fasten the rigging clamps onto the truss.
6. Secure the fixture with a safety cable as directed below.
7. Check that the head will not collide with other fixtures or objects.
Securing with a safety cable
Secure the fixture with a safety cable (or other secondary attachment) that is approved for the weight of the fixture so that the safety cable will hold the fixture if a primary attachment fails.
Loop the safety cable through the eye bracket in the fixture’s baseplate (see illustration below) and around a secure anchoring point.

Control data link
A DMX 512 data link is required in order to control the fixture via DMX. The fixture has 3-pin and 5-pin XLR connectors for DMX data input and output.
Up to 32 devices can be linked together on a single daisy chain. The total number of fixtures in one 512-channel DMX universe is limited by the number of DMX channels required by the fixtures. Note that if independent control of a fixture is required, it must have its own DMX channels. Fixtures that are required to behave identically can share the same DMX address and channels. To add more fixtures or groups of fixtures when the above limits are reached, add a DMX universe and/or split the daisy-chained link into branches.
Tips for reliable data transmission
Use shielded twisted-pair cable designed for RS-485 devices: standard microphone cable cannot transmit control data reliably over long runs. 24 AWG cable is suitable for runs up to 300 meters (1000 ft.). Heavier gauge cable and/or an amplifier is recommended for longer runs. The pin-out on all connectors is pin 1 = shield, pin 2 = cold (-), and pin 3 = hot (+). Pins 4 and 5 in the 5-pin XLR connectors are not used in the fixture but are available for possible additional data signals as required by the DMX512-A standard. Standard pin-out is pin 4 = data 2 cold (-) and pin 5 = data 2 hot (+).
To split the link into branches, use an opto-isolated splitter such as the Martin™ DMX 5.3 Splitter. Terminate the link by installing a termination plug in the output socket of the last fixture. The termination plug, which is a male XLR plug with a 120 Ohm, 0.25 Watt resistor soldered between pins 2 and 3, “soaks up” the control signal so it does not reflect and cause interference. If a splitter is used, terminate each branch of the link.
Connecting the data link
To connect the fixture to data:
1. Connect the DMX data output from the controller to the closest fixture’s male XLR DMX input connector.
2. Connect the first fixture’s DMX output to the DMX input of the next fixture and continue connecting fixtures output to input.
3. Terminate the last fixture on the link with a DMX termination plug.

DMX address
Each fixture must be assigned a DMX address. The DMX address, also known as the start channel, is the first channel used to receive instructions from a DMX controller. The fixture is controlled using 21 DMX channels. If a fixture has a DMX address of 1, it uses channels 1 through 21. The following fixture in the DMX chain could then be set to a DMX address of 22.
For independent control, each fixture must be assigned its own control channels. Two fixtures of the same type may share the same address if identical behavior is desired. Address sharing can be useful for diagnostic purposes and symmetric control, particularly when combined with the inverse pan and tilt options.
To set the fixture’s DMX address:
1. Enter the control menu and select DMX FUNCTION. Press ENTER.
2. Select DMX ADDRESS and press ENTER.
3. Scroll up or down to the desired address setting.
4. Press ENTER to confirm your selection.
Lamp settings
Five minutes after the temperature in the head reaches the LAMP OFF TEMPERATURE, which is fixed at 130° C (266° F), the lamp shuts down
automatically to protect from heat damage. The lamp restrikes automatically when the temperature cools to the MAX ON AT TEMPERATURE, which is fixed at 45° C (113° F).

Effects
This section describes the effects provided by the RUSH™ MH 7 Hybrid. See ‘DMX protocol’ on page 33 for a full list of the DMX channels and values required to control the different effects.
Hybrid functionality
Beam
Beam operation provides narrow-to-medium beam angles. Fixed gobos are available, giving you eight pattern gobos and five iris gobos that you can select if you want to further narrow the beam. Rotating gobos are not available.
To enable Beam operation, select ‘Open’ on the rotating gobo wheel (DMX channel 5).
Spot
Spot operation also provides narrow-to-medium beam angles but a beamsmoother lens is deployed, giving a more even projection. Fixed and rotating gobos are available.
To obtain Spot operation, select ‘Spot’ or a rotating gobo (indexing, rotation or shake) on the rotating gobo wheel (DMX channel 5).
Wash
Wash operation provides a diffuse wash effect and gives the widest beam angle.
To obtain Wash operation, select ‘Enable Frost’ on DMX channel 12. For the widest beam angle, set the rotating gobo wheel to ‘Open’ on DMX channel 5.
D
imming
Overall intensity can be precisely adjusted from 0 to 100% using 16-bit coarse and fine control.
Strobe effects
A mechanical shutter provides instant open and blackout, random and variable speed strobe from 1 to 12 flashes per second, and pulse effects.

Colors
The color wheel provides the 13 colors filters listed below and an open white position.
Colors can be selected in full position steps or continuously scrolled for split colors. The color wheel can be rotated with variable speed and direction. It can also be set to display random colors at slow, medium and fast speeds.
Slot 1: red Slot 2: blue Slot 3: green Slot 4: magenta Slot 5: yellow
Slot 6: light blue Slot 7: pink Slot 8: orange Slot 9: aqua Slot 10: purple
Slot 11: CTO Slot 12: CTB Slot 13: UV
Prisms
The RUSH™ MH 7 Hybrid has two prisms: a four-facet linear prism and an eight-facet radial prism. Both prisms can be set to indexed positions or rotated continuously with variable speed and direction.
Frost
Deploying the frost filter sets the fixture to Wash operation and provides a wider beam with a softer, diffuse light.
Focus
A motorized focus lens provides 16-bit coarse and fine adjustment of gobo image sharpness.
Morphing effects are available by selecting a static gobo at the same time as a rotating gobo and then shifting focus.
Zoom
A motorized zoom lens provides 16-bit coarse and fine control of the beam angle. The beam angle range is as follows:
Cutoff angle, Beam operation: 2.2° - 24°
Cutoff angle, Spot operation: 2.5° - 24°
One-tenth peak angle, Wash operation: 15° - 45°
RUSH™ MH 7 Hybrid User Manual 25
Page 26
Pan and tilt
The fixture’s head can be panned through 540° and tilted through 250° with 16-bit coarse and fine control. Using the control menus it is possible to invert pan or tilt movement. A position feedback circuit provides automatic position correction.
Light output can be set to black out when the head moves using either the ‘Auto-blackout = ON’ command on DMX channel 21, or the BI.O.P/T Move personality setting in the control menu.

Cleaning
Excessive dust, smoke fluid, and particle buildup degrades performance, causes overheating and will damage the fixture. Damage caused by inadequate cleaning or maintenance is not covered by the product warranty.
External optical lenses must be cleaned periodically to optimize light output. Cleaning schedules for lighting fixtures vary greatly depending on the operating environment. It is therefore impossible to specify precise cleaning intervals for the fixture. Environmental factors that may result in a need for frequent cleaning include:
Use of smoke or fog machines.
High airflow rates (near air conditioning vents, for example).
Presence of cigarette smoke.
Airborne dust (from stage effects, building structures and fittings or the
natural environment at outdoor events, for example).
If one or more of these factors is present, inspect fixtures within their first 100 hours of operation to see whether cleaning is necessary. Check again at frequent intervals. This procedure will allow you to assess cleaning requirements in your particular situation. If in doubt, consult your Martin dealer about a suitable maintenance schedule.

Use gentle pressure only when cleaning, and work in a clean, well-lit area. Do not use any product that contains solvents or abrasives, as these can cause surface damage.
To clean the fixture:
1. Disconnect the fixture from power and allow it to cool for at least 10 minutes.
2. Vacuum or gently blow away dust and loose particles from the outside of the fixture and the air vents at the back and sides of the head and in the base with low-pressure compressed air.
3. Clean surfaces by wiping gently with a soft, clean lint-free cloth moistened with a weak detergent solution. Do not rub glass surfaces hard: lift particles off with a soft repeated press. Dry with a soft, clean, lint-free cloth or low-pressure compressed air. Remove stuck particles with an unscented tissue or cotton swab moistened with glass cleaner or distilled water.
4. Check that the fixture is dry before reapplying power.
Replacing gobos
The rotating gobos supplied with the fixture can be replaced with custom glass or stainless steel gobos. See ‘Interchangeable Gobos’ on page 42 for gobo specifications.
Optical components have fragile coatings and are exposed to very high temperatures. Handle and store components with care. Wear cotton gloves while handling them. Keep them perfectly clean and free of oil and grease to reduce the risk of heat damage.
To replace a rotating gobo:
1. Disconnect the fixture from power and allow it to cool for at least 60 minutes.
2. See illustration to right. Loosen the screws indicated with an M4 TORX screwdriver and remove the top head shell.
28 RUSH™ MH 7 Hybrid User Manual
Page 29
3. The rotating gobos sit in goboholders that slot into clips in the rotating gobo wheel. Find the gobo you want to replace. Pull its goboholder away from the gobo wheel slightly, then lift the goboholder out of its clip in the wheel.
4. The gobo is held by a retaining spring. Use needle-nose pliers or a flat­bladed screwdriver to release the end of the spring.
5. Remove spring, retaining ring and gobo.
6. Insert the new gobo in the holder with the reflective side facing down (facing towards the lamp) and the dark side facing up.
RUSH™ MH 7 Hybrid User Manual 29
Page 30
7. Insert the retaining ring, making sure the tab fits in the slot in the goboholder.
8. Reinstall the retaining spring with the narrow end facing inwards, towards the retaining ring. Make sure that the outer end of the spring is held securely in place in the goboholder.
9. Reinstall the goboholder in the gobowheel, sliding the tab on the goboholder under the clip on the gobowheel and making sure that the teeth on the goboholder engage in the teeth on the gobo wheel.
10. Reinstall the head cover and be ready for the head to move when you reapply power.
